Common XML, JSON and SOAP Error Codes
The error codes below are applicable to all methods:-
Name | Description |
---|---|
method_not_subscribed | You are not subscribed to the specified method. |
missing_(param) | The named mandatory parameter is missing. For example:- missing_api_key indicates that the
parameter api_key is missing. |
invalid_(param) | The named parameter is in an invalid format. For example:- invalid_api_key indicates that the
api_key value is invalid. |
expired_javascript_key | The javascript_key value, used during client-side request, has expired. |
http_referrer_missing | When a javascript_key is in use, the http referrer request header was missing, so the domain cannot be authenticated. |
client_ip_address_not_allowed | When a javascript_key is in use, the IP address permitted to use the key does not match the final user's IP address. |
client_domain_not_allowed | When not using a JavaScript key, the IP address from which the request has originated does not match any of the permitted IP addresses set the control panel. |
unauthorised_ip_address | When not using a JavaScript key, the IP address from which the request has originated does not match any of the permitted IP addresses set the control panel. |
insufficient_credit | You do not have sufficient credit to use this method. |
too_many | The request returned more records than can be included in the response. More information should be supplied to allow the search to be narrowed. |
no_record | The request returned no records. We return an error code in preference to the more verbose option of returning an empty result set. |
invalid_address | The address given in the input parameters is invalid. |
failed | A general error has occurred. In normal operation you should never see this error; please use our backup facility. |
no_database | A general error has occurred. In normal operation you should never see this error; please use our backup facility. |
